Tree Protection Orders (TPO’s) And Tree Conservation Orders
In the UK a number of trees are protected. Trees that have a trunk size upwards of 75mm at a trunk height of 1.5 metres are likely to be included within the comprehensive conservation area cover. Trees will have to be reviewed to see whether they are subject to a Tree Preservation Order (TPO) or if the tree(s) lie in a Conservation Area by getting in touch with your local authority prior to arranging any tasks. A variety of tree removal procedures maybe used including sectional dismantling, directional felling, specialist winch operations or the use of cranes. The technique used will largely depend on the amount of space available.
Tree Felling
This is where the tree is cut from the base and then it falls to the ground in a controlled fashion. This method is only used in areas where the tree is not likely to cause damage to property or people. But, large trees may not be able to be felled in this way due to the amount of space required to fell a tree.
Tree Dismantling
This technique is often used in places where there is not a lot of space. Everything must be guided down to prevent any damage to property or people being injured. It is difficult to dismantle trees in sections. Beginning at the top, the tree is cut into manageable pieces. Finally, it’s lowered safely to the ground using lowering ropes or slings. Sometimes, a crane is used.
The tree surgeons that we work with are skilled at navigating tight spaces. They use the latest rigging techniques for the safe removal of trees from your garden.
To stop it from falling in the opposite direction, they use ropes and/or slings.

Dealing With Storm Damaged Trees
Even though they’re often considered as being really strong and everlasting, trees can easily come to be vulnerable in extreme weather conditions like strong winds & storms. Violent storms and extreme winds have been seen to annihilate trees and tear even the healthiest and sturdiest trees out of the soil, sending them plunging to the earth, or onto vehicles, buildings, neighbours’ gardens and power lines.
How many times following a storm have you heard of storm-damaged trees and dislodged branches damaging property or blocking the road. Apart from the danger & inconvenience it additionally can lead to expensive repairs.
The most difficult decision after a storm is not how to get rid of the trees that are definitely down, that’s pretty straightforward. The harder possibility is whether any of the trees remaining standing can be saved.
Certain trees that have been moderately harmed in the storm can pose a future hazard and might need to be disassembled and took out to avoid putting property & people in danger in several months or even years to come.
Other trees may be saved by being trimmed back, with their worst injured parts being ‘severed’ exactly like how an operating surgeon may take off a gangrenous leg. Some other may require to be staked down with guy cables or supported with additional supports until they can re-develop the root structure they need to stand on their own.

Different Kinds Of Storm Damage
Every one of these sorts of problem results in an unique diagnosis for the trees’ long term survival, but forming a diagnosis is a job best left to a fully certified arborist. An unqualified nonprofessional is much more liable to miss a small detail that might separate one decision from another, like seeing the splinters from a crown twist but missing the slight lean which indicates that the roots also failed.
There are essentially six types of storm damage which a tree can’t usually endure:
- Blowovers – this is where the entire tree falls down.
- Stem Failures – this is where the trunk of the tree splits above the earth, making the crown to fall or to sag violently while the bottom part stays standing normally.
- Root Failures – is where the roots of the tree split below the earth, resulting in the tree leaning or swinging dramatically.
- Limb Failures – is where one or more branches of the tree detach.
- Crown Twists – is where the trunk of the tree rotates sufficient to split, but stays standing. This takes place most commonly on trees with highly disproportionate crowns. The entire crown effectively turns into a weathervane in a storm, turning to follow the wind flow in a manner in which the trunk can’t.
- Lightening Hits – When lightening strikes the tree gets burned and electrocuted, but stays standing, for now. Lightening strikes have a lot of secondary effects like opening a large amount of surface area up to pests and vermin and massive water loss, so a lightening-hit tree is typically at a substantially higher danger to fall despite the fact that it endured the original storm.
